What does an assembly production manager do?

An Assembly Production Manager oversees the production line where products are assembled, ensuring that operations run efficiently and meet safety, quality, and productivity standards. They coordinate staff, manage schedules, monitor workflow, and troubleshoot any issues that arise during the assembly process. Additionally, they work closely with other departments to implement process improvements and maintain compliance with company policies and regulations. Their ultimate goal is to optimize production output while maintaining high-quality standards and a safe working environ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an assembly production manager?

To thrive as an Assembly Production Manager, you need strong leadership, knowledge of manufacturing processes, and a background in engineering or industrial management, often supported by a bachelor's degree. Familiarity with ERP systems, lean manufacturing principles, and safety compliance certifications is typically required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and team-building skills help drive productivity and foster a positive work environment. These skills and qualities are crucial for ensuring efficient operations, meeting production targets, and maintaining high-quality standards.

How does an assembly production manager typically collaborate with other departments to ensure smooth production flow?

Assembly Production Managers frequently work cross-functionally with departments such as quality assurance, logistics, procurement, and engineering. They regularly communicate production schedules, address supply chain issues, and coordinate with maintenance teams to minimize downtime. Effective collaboration ensures that production targets are met while maintaining high quality and safety standards. Building strong relationships across departments is key to quickly resolving bottlenecks and implementing process improvements.

Job Description
Summary:
The Production Manager oversees the end-to-end manufacturing operations across material processing and structural assembly activities. This role is responsible for managing production execution across CNC processing operations
(plasma table and 6-axis robotic CNC cell), CNC programming resources, and structural assembly teams producing panels and fabricated assemblies.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
Production Leadership & Execution
  • Lead daily manufacturing operations across CNC processing, CNC programming, structural assembly, and fabrication activities.
  • Develop and execute production plans to meet cost, quality, schedule, and safety objectives.
  • Manage throughput from raw material processing through completed panel and fabricated assembly delivery.
  • Establish production priorities and allocate labor, equipment, and resources to maintain schedule commitments.
  • Monitor operational performance and remove barriers impacting execution.

CNC Processing & Programming Oversight
  • Provide direct leadership and oversight to CNC Operators and CNC Programmers.
  • Ensure machine programs are developed, validated, and released to production in alignment with schedule requirements.
  • Drive optimization of machine utilization, material yield, setup reduction, and equipment effectiveness.
  • Establish standards for machine programming, nesting strategy, and production execution.
  • Coordinate equipment maintenance activities to maximize uptime and reliability.

Structural Assembly & Fabrication Leadership
  • Oversee structural panel assembly and fabricated product execution from component processing through final assembly.
  • Ensure assembly sequencing, fit-up strategy, and workflow support efficient production.
  • Coordinate fabrication resources to support delivery requirements and footprint utilization.
  • Monitor assembly productivity, rework, and quality performance.
  • Support implementation of build strategies and manufacturing process improvements.

Workforce Leadership & Development
  • Lead supervisors, operators, assemblers, programmers, and support personnel to achieve operational goals.
  • Establish clear expectations and accountability for safety, schedule, quality, and performance.
  • Develop workforce capability through coaching, training, and succession planning.
  • Participate in recruiting, onboarding, and performance management activities.
  • Foster a culture of ownership, teamwork, continuous improvement, and operational excellence.

Operational Controls & Continuous Improvement
  • Develop and manage KPIs across Cost, Quality, Schedule, and Safety.
  • Conduct daily production reviews and communicate performance against plan.
  • Identify and implement process improvements to improve throughput and reduce waste.
  • Support capital projects, equipment implementation, and facility improvements.
  • Ensure compliance with company procedures and customer requirements.

Preferred Qualifications:
  • Minimum 8 years of manufacturing or production leadership experience in industrial operations.
  • Minimum 3 years leading automated manufacturing, CNC processing, fabrication, or structural assembly teams.
  • Experience managing operations utilizing CNC plasma, robotic processing systems, or automated fabrication equipment.
  • Experience supporting structural steel fabrication, shipbuilding, heavy manufacturing, modular construction, or industrial assembly operations.
  • Experience managing cross-functional teams including Production, Engineering, Quality, and Supply Chain.
  • Knowledge of production planning, capacity management, and manufacturing metrics.
  • Experience implementing Lean Manufacturing, visual management, and continuous improvement initiatives.
  • Experience launching new manufacturing capabilities, facilities, or equipment.

Minimum Requirements:
  • High school diploma or GED required; Bachelor's degree in Engineering, Manufacturing, Operations Management, or related field preferred.
  • Demonstrated experience leading teams in a manufacturing environment.
  • Ability to interpret engineering drawings and manufacturing documentation.
  • Strong understanding of fabrication, assembly, and production workflows.
  • Experience managing schedules, manpower planning, and production performance.
  • Strong communication, leadership, and problem-solving skills.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office and production reporting systems.

Physical Demands:
  • Frequent movement throughout manufacturing and production environments.
  • Ability to stand and walk for extended periods while supporting operations.
  • Ability to occasionally lift up to 30 pounds.
  • Ability to access production areas, equipment, and assembly locations.
  • Visual ability to review production conditions, drawings, and quality requirements.
  • Ability to wear required PPE in industrial environments.
